Reverse description The reverse carries a full-colour illustrative vignette in a naive folk-art style, portraying a historical witch-trial scene set in Neustettin: an agitated crowd with raised arms and weapons confronts a group of sober-faced judges or officials in period ruffs and robes. The denomination '50' with the 'Pf.' symbol appears at the upper centre above the scene. A decorative scroll banner along the lower edge bears a four-line rhyming verse in German referencing witchcraft and the burning of witches in Neustettin.
Reverse lettering 50 Pf.
Durch bösen Spruch und Zauberwesen,
Ist Neustettin in Not gewesen.
Das Volk kam schreiend zum Richter gerannt,
Helft uns! daß die Hexen werden verbrannt.
